A leading food manufacturing company in Leyland is seeking a Facilities Administrator to join their team. You will manage all administrative aspects related to maintaining facilities, ensuring documentation compliance, and collaborating with various teams.
Ideal candidates should have solid SAP knowledge and strong communication skills.
The role offers excellent benefits, including free pizzas and enhanced sick pay.
